* {
	margin : 0;
	padding : 0;
}
h2 {
font-size : 16px;
}
h3 {
color : #2d0404;
font-size : 14px;
}
h5 {
font-size : 12px;
}
h4 {
	font-size : 15px;
	color : #461117;
}
#product_desc {
	padding-top: 0;
	padding-bottom: 0;
	float: right;
	padding-left: 0px;
	width: 515px;
}
#product_desc p {
	text-align: justify;
	left: 10px;
	margin-top: 10px;
	margin-right: 0;
	margin-bottom: 10px;
	padding-left: 20px;
	font-size: 13px;
}
#product_desc h4   {
	font-size : 14px;
	color : #461117;
	margin-top: 4px;
	margin-right: 0;
	margin-bottom: 4px;
	margin-left: 0;
	padding-left: 20px;
}
#product_desc h5  {
	padding-left: 20px;
	text-align: left;
}
#wrapper {
	width : 1003px;
	margin-right : auto;
	margin-left : auto;
	overflow : hidden;
	border-right-style : solid;
	border-right-width : 1px;
	border-left-width : 1px;
	border-left-style : solid;
	background-color : #1d1312;
	margin-right : auto;
}
#popzoom {
left : 0;
top : 0;
position : absolute;
}
#header {
	height : 125px;
	width : 1003px;
	background-image : url(../Image/ImageScreen/header.png);
	background-color : #450b0b;
	background-repeat : no-repeat;
	overflow : hidden;
}
#left_header {
width : 250px;
padding-top : 12px;
float : left;
}
#wrapper #core #leftMenu_Core ul li script {
	float: right;
}

#left_header #logo {
width : 204px;
color : #ffffff;
margin-left : 25px;
}
#right_header {
	float : right;
	list-style-type : none;
	width : 270px;
	padding-top: 75px;
}
#right_header #google_lang {
	margin-bottom: 37px;
	margin-top: 5px;
}
#right_header #google_lang #google_translate_element {
	text-align: right;
	margin-right: 40px;
}


#top_menuHeader {
list-style-image : none;
list-style-type : none;
font-size : 11px;
color : #c1b8b7;
width : 270px;
display : block;
clear : both;
}
#top_menuHeader #iconText {
display : block;
float : none;
clear : both;
}
#top_menuHeader a {
color : #c1b8b7;
}
#top_menuHeader a:hover {
color : #c1b8b7;
text-decoration : underline;
}
#top_menuHeader #iconHP {
	height : 15px;
	width : 25px;
	background-position : center;
	background-repeat : no-repeat;
	float : right;
	background-image : url(../Image/ImageScreen/li_home.gif);
	margin-right : 40px;
}
#top_menuHeader #iconSM {
	height : 15px;
	width : 25px;
	float : right;
	background-image : url(../Image/ImageScreen/i_mapa.jpg);
	background-repeat : no-repeat;
	background-position : center;
	margin-right : 27px;
}
#top_menuHeader #iconR {
	height : 15px;
	width : 25px;
	background-image : url(../Image/ImageScreen/i_cart.jpg);
	background-repeat : no-repeat;
	background-position : center;
	float : right;
	margin-right : 45px;
}
#top_menuHeader #iconL {
	height : 15px;
	width : 25px;
	background-image : url(../Image/ImageScreen/I_links.gif);
	background-repeat : no-repeat;
	background-position : center;
	display : block;
	float : right;
	margin-right : 35px;
}
#navigation_menu {
	height : 18px;
	clear : both;
	background-color : #2d0404;
	font-size : 11px;
	color : #eaddc3;
	background-repeat : no-repeat;
	border-top-width : 1px;
	border-top-style : solid;
	border-top-color : #856663;
	padding: 5px;
}
#navigation_menu a {
color : #eaddc3;
text-decoration : underline;
}
#navigation_menu a:hover {
font-size : 11px;
color : #eaddc3;
}
#gap_1 {
	height : 2px;
	background-color : #450b0b;
	overflow : hidden;
}
#baner {
height : 204px;
background-color : #503430;
overflow : hidden;
}
#ram #ram_left {
	background-color: #F00;
	float: right;
	width: 120px;
}
#baner #leftmenu_baner {
	width : 204px;
	float : right;
	background-color : #503430;
}
#baner #rightflash_baner {
float : left;
height : 204px;
width : 799px;
background-color : #503430;
}
#gap_2 {
	background-color : #450b0b;
	height : 3px;
	overflow : hidden;
}
#core {
overflow : hidden;
background-color : #4f2626;
}
#leftMenu_Core {
	width : 204px;
	font-size : 12px;
	overflow : visible;
	background-color : #4f2626;
	float : right;
}
#leftMenu_Core ul {
margin : 0;
padding : 0;
list-style-image : none;
list-style-type : none;
clear : both;
overflow : hidden;
}
#leftMenu_Core ul li {
width : 204px;
padding : 0;
float : left;
margin-top : 0;
border-top-width : 1px;
border-top-style : solid;
border-top-color : #856663;
}
#leftMenu_Core ul li a, #leftMenu_Core ul li .aktualny {
	color : #eaddc3;
	background-image : url(../Image/ImageScreen/li_right.jpg);
	background-position : 9px center;
	width : 179px;
	padding-top : 6px;
	padding-right : 0;
	padding-bottom : 7px;
	padding-left : 25px;
	background-repeat : no-repeat;
	float : left;
	background-color : #4f2626;
	text-decoration : none;
}
#leftMenu_Core ul li .aktualny {
font-weight : bold;
text-decoration : underline;
}
#leftMenu_Core ul li a:hover {
text-decoration : underline;
font-weight : bold;
}
#core_Info {
	background-color : #eaddc3;
	float : left;
	text-align : justify;
	min-height : 600px;
	overflow : hidden;
	font-size: 13px;
	width: 795px;
}
#leftMenu_Core #menuWJ {
height : 35px;
background-color : #450b0b;
}
#leftMenu_Core #menuCJ {
background-color : #450b0b;
height : 35px;
padding-top : 2px;
}
#leftMenu_Core #image_Rmenu a img {
	background-color: #F00;
	margin-left: 40px;
}

#core_Info #mainpage {
	text-align : justify;
	padding-top: 15px;
	overflow: hidden;
	clear: both;
	padding-right: 20px;
	padding-bottom: 15px;
	padding-left: 20px;
}
#mainpage #links {
	padding-bottom: 20px;
	text-align: left;
}

#mainpage div {
text-align : center;
}
#mainpage .baner {
	padding-top: 0px;
	padding-bottom: 30px;
}

#mainpage a img {
padding : 2px;
border : 1px solid #c0aea2;
}

#mainpage a img.img_left {
float : left;
margin-top : 20px;
margin-right : 15px;
margin-bottom : 5px;
margin-left : 0;
}
#mainpage .material_text {
	float: left;
	text-align: left;
}
#mainpage #yoytube {
	float: left;
	padding-top: 15px;
}
#mainpage .photo {
	float: left;
}
#mainpage #big_img {
	height: 131px;
}




#mainpage .material_text ul {
	overflow: hidden;
	width: 150px;
}
#mainpage #big_img ul {
	overflow: hidden;

}
#mainpage .h4details h4 {
	display: block;
	text-align: left;
	padding-top: 10px;
	padding-bottom: 20px;
}

#mainpage #big_img ul li h1 a {
	display: block;
	padding-top: 40px;
	font-weight: normal;
}


#mainpage .material_text  ul li a:hover {
	text-decoration: underline;
}

#mainpage a img.img_right {
margin-top : 5px;
margin-right : 0;
margin-bottom : 5px;
margin-left : 18px;
float : right;
}
#mainpage a:hover img {
padding : 2px;
border : 1px solid #c0aea2;
}
#mainpage #help1 {
text-align : left;
color : #ff0000;
}
#mainpage #contain {
	padding-left: 2px;

}
#mainpage #contain .col1 {
	width: 125px;
	float: left;
	font-size: 12px;
	padding-bottom: 12px;
}
#mainpage #contain .name_sitemape    {
	display: block;
	overflow: hidden;
	font-size: 14px;
}
#mainpage #contain .name_sitemape .col1 {
	text-align: left;
}
#mainpage #contain .name_sitemape .col1 .sitemap-list li {
	overflow: hidden;
}
#mainpage #contain .name_sitemape .col1 .sitemap-list li a {
	font-size: 11px;
	font-weight: normal;
	color: #333;
}
#mainpage #contain .name_sitemape .col1 .sitemap-list li a:hover {
	text-decoration: underline;
	font-weight: bold;
	color: #2d0404;
}



#mainpage #contain .col1 a strong {
	padding-bottom: 10px;
	padding-top: 5px;
	overflow: hidden;
	display: block;
}

#help1 ul {
overflow : hidden;
clear : both;
}
#help1 ul li .aktualny {
	text-decoration : underline;
}
#help1 ul li a, #help1 ul li .aktualny {
color : #6a2121;
}
#mainpage #contain .name_sitemape p a {
	padding-top: 5px;
	padding-bottom: 5px;
	display: block;
	border-top-width: 1px;
	border-bottom-width: 1px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-top-color: #FFF;
	border-bottom-color: #FFF;
}

#help1 ul li a:hover {
color : #6a2121;
text-decoration : underline;
font-weight : bold;
}
#help1_delivery {
	width : 120px;
	float : left;
	color : #6a2121;
	margin-left: 10px;
}
#help1_return  {
	width : 130px;
	float : right;
	margin-right: 35px;
}
#help1_payemant {
	width : 120px;
	float : right;
	margin-right: 25px;
}
#help1_material {
	float: right;
	width: 100px;
	margin-right: 40px;
}

#help1_contact {
	float : right;
	width : 100px;
	margin-right: 50px;
}
#email2 {
width : 600px;
margin-right : auto;
margin-left : auto;
height : 80px;
border-top-width : 1px;
border-top-style : solid;
border-top-color : #2d0404;
border-bottom-width : 1px;
border-bottom-style : solid;
border-bottom-color : #2d0404;
}
#footer {
	background-color : #2d0404;
	color : #947c6b;
	font-size : 11px;
	clear : both;
	overflow : hidden;
}

#footerTop {
	background-color : #2d0404;
	border-top-width : 1px;
	border-top-style : solid;
	border-bottom-style : solid;
	border-top-color : #252525;
	border-bottom-width : 3px;
	border-bottom-color : #252525;
	height: 90px;
	padding-top: 0px;
	padding-right: 10px;
	padding-bottom: 0px;
	padding-left: 10px;
}



#footerTop #bidVer {
	width: 250px;
	float: right;
}

#footerInfo {
	height : 70px;
	padding : 10px;
	background-color: #2d0404;
}
#footerDowntext {
	font-size : 11px;
	font-weight : normal;
	text-align : center;
	border-top-width : 1px;
	border-top-style : solid;
	border-top-color : #30211f;
	border-right-color : #30211f;
	border-bottom-color : #30211f;
	border-left-color : #30211f;
	border-bottom-width : 1px;
	border-bottom-style : solid;
	padding: 5px;
	background-color: #2d0404;
	margin-top: 30px;
}
#ext_menu_banner {
	background-color: #6a2121;
	height: 34px;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#856663;
	width: 796px;
}
#cse-search-box    {
	padding-top: 6px;
	padding-left: 250px;
	float: left;
}
#cse-search-box form div .button_green {
	background-image: url(../Image/ImageScreen/search.jpg);
	background-repeat: no-repeat;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	font-weight: normal;
	font-variant: normal;
	height: 20px;
	width: 70px;
	color: #fbddce;
	font-size: 12px;
	background-position: center;
	vertical-align: middle;
}
#cse-search-box form div input {
	font-size: 12px;
	width: 200px;
}

#footerDown h5 #result_box2  {
	font-weight: normal;
	background-color: #2d0404;
}
#footerDown h5 #result_box2 span {
	font-size: 11px;
}

#footerDowntext h5 {
	font-size: 11px;
	font-weight: normal;
	background-color: #2d0404;
}
#footerDown h5 {
	font-weight: normal;
	font-size: 11px;
}

#footerDown {
	height : 34px;
	border-top-width : 1px;
	border-top-style : solid;
	border-top-color : #30211f;
	text-align : center;
	padding-top : 15px;
	padding-right : 5px;
	padding-left : 5px;
	padding-bottom: 15px;
	background-color: #2d0404;
}
#footerDown #statistic a img {




}

#bottom_text {
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 60px;
	margin-left: 0px;
	padding-top: 0px;
	padding-right: 20px;
	padding-left: 20px;
	color: #eaddc3;
}
#footerDowntext strong a {
	color: #947c6b;
}
#footerDown #result_box2 span a {
	color: #947c6b;
}
#bottom_text #text-1  {
	width: 150px;
	font-weight: bold;
	font-size: 11px;
	text-align: center;
	float: left;
	padding-left: 41px;
	padding-right: 41px;
	border-right-width: 1px;
	border-right-style: dotted;
	border-right-color: #C8C8C8;
	height: 100px;
}
#bottom_text #text-1 .textwidget ul   li a:hover, #text-2 .textwidget ul li a:hover{
	color: #eaddc3;
	text-decoration: underline;

}

#bottom_text #text-2  {
	width: 150px;
	font-weight: bold;
	font-size: 11px;
	text-align: center;
	float: left;
	padding-left: 41px;
	padding-right: 41px;
	height: 100px;
}
#bottom_text #text-1 .textwidget ul li a , #text-2 .textwidget ul li a{
	color: #947c6b;
	font-weight: normal;
}
#bottom_text #text-1 .textwidget ul , #text-2 .textwidget ul{
	color: #947c6b;
}
#bottom_text #text-1 .textwidget , #text-2 .textwidget{
	padding-top: 5px;
	text-align: left;
	padding-left: 47px;
}

#core_Info #icon_back {
	width : 95px;
	background-color : #ded2b9;
	float : right;
	font-size : 12px;
}
#core_Info #heading_deatail {
	text-align : left;
	padding-left : 20px;
	padding-right: 20px;
	padding-top: 10px;
	padding-bottom: 10px;
}
#heading_deatail #heading_detailsText {
	background-color: #ded2b9;
	padding-left: 10px;
	height: 25px;
	padding-top: 7px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#FFF;
}


#descriptions_details {
float : right;
width : 510px;
padding-top : 10px;
overflow : hidden;
}
#descriptions_details p {
clip : rect(0,10px,0,10px);
margin-top : 4px;
margin-bottom : 4px;
padding-left : 20px;
text-align : left;
}
#descriptions_details h4 {
margin-top : 4px;
margin-bottom : 4px;
padding-left : 20px;
background-position : left;
}
#descriptions_details h5 {
text-align : left;
padding-left : 20px;
}
#details_text {
float : right;
width : 510px;
}
#mainpage_details a {
color : #330000;
text-decoration : underline;
font-weight : bold;
}
#mainpage a {
	color: #461117;
	font-weight: bold;
}
#bottom_text ul {
	overflow: hidden;
}


#deliveryUK {
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#2d0404;
	padding-bottom: 20px;
	padding-top: 5px;

}
#deliveryUK p {
	text-align: left;
}
table#p_t_desc {
	margin-top : 20px;
	border-collapse : collapse;
	margin-right : 0;
	margin-bottom : 5px;
	margin-left : 20px;
	font-size : 13px;
}
table#p_t_desc td, table#p_t_desc th {
	border : 1px solid #d2c4c4;
	text-align: center;
	padding: 3px;
}
#mini_product_photo {
	height: 150px;
}
#mini_product_photo #photo_min {
	margin-left : 16px;
}
#mainpage #big_img ul li h1 a:hover {
	text-decoration: underline;
}

#mainpage #product_other {
}

#product_photo {
	width : 225px;
	background-color : #ded2b9;
	border : 2px solid #4e4740;
	float : left;
}
#price_product {
	width : 120px;
	background-color : #ded2b9;
	height : 145px;
	border : 1px solid #efe7d9;
	float: right;
}
#price_product #prise_1 {
	color : #461117;
	width : 100px;
	padding-top : 18px;
	font-size : 15px;
	font-weight : bold;
	margin-left : 10px;
}
#price_product #cart_1 {
	padding-top : 25px;
	width: 120px;
	text-align: center;
}
#price_product #cart_2 {
	padding-top: 15px;
}
#miniatury h4 {
	text-decoration: underline;
	padding-bottom: 20px;
	padding-top: 10px;
}
ul#miniatury {
	list-style : none;
	padding : 0;
	margin : 0;
	overflow : hidden;
}
ul#miniatury li {
float : left;
}
ul#miniatury li a img {
padding : 2px;
border : 2px solid #947c6b;
margin-left : 5px;
}
ul#miniatury li a:hover img {
border : 2px solid #4e4740;
}
#cart {
width : 135px;
float : right;
text-align : right;
text-indent : 30px;
}
#secure_pay {
	padding-top: 8px;
	padding-right: 8px;
	padding-bottom: 8px;
	padding-left: 8px;
	text-align: center;
	border-bottom-width: 3px;
	border-bottom-style: solid;
	border-bottom-color: #252525;
}

